WecTeam
Author

WecTeam

WecTeam (维C团) is the front‑end technology team of JD.com’s Jingxi business unit, focusing on front‑end engineering, web performance optimization, mini‑program and app development, serverless, multi‑platform reuse, and visual building.

74
Articles
0
Likes
106
Views
0
Comments
Recent Articles

Latest from WecTeam

74 recent articles
WecTeam
WecTeam
Apr 27, 2020 · Frontend Development

Master Front‑End Build Optimization: Priorities, Modules, and Performance Hacks

This article presents a comprehensive front‑end performance checklist covering resource inventory, priority grouping, native JavaScript modules, tree‑shaking, code‑splitting, Web Workers, WebAssembly, pre‑compilation, differential serving, unused code removal, bundle trimming and predictive loading techniques, with practical tool recommendations.

PerformanceWeb WorkerWebAssembly
0 likes · 30 min read
Master Front‑End Build Optimization: Priorities, Modules, and Performance Hacks
WecTeam
WecTeam
Apr 22, 2020 · Frontend Development

How to Supercharge Your 2020 Front‑End Performance: The Ultimate Checklist

This comprehensive 2020 front‑end performance checklist guides teams through planning, metric selection, environment setup, static asset optimization, build and transport strategies, testing, monitoring, and realistic goal setting, offering tools, budgets, and cultural practices to achieve faster, more responsive web experiences.

MetricsOptimizationPerformance
0 likes · 65 min read
How to Supercharge Your 2020 Front‑End Performance: The Ultimate Checklist
WecTeam
WecTeam
Apr 15, 2020 · Frontend Development

Unlocking Chrome DevTools: Architecture, Protocols, and Remote Debugging Techniques

This article explores the components of Chrome DevTools, explains the DevTools Protocol structure, details the frontend architecture, and provides step‑by‑step guidance for remote debugging, custom extensions, and session replay using WebSocket forwarding and server‑side recording.

Chrome DevToolsDebuggingProtocol
0 likes · 24 min read
Unlocking Chrome DevTools: Architecture, Protocols, and Remote Debugging Techniques
WecTeam
WecTeam
Apr 8, 2020 · Frontend Development

How MPM Revolutionizes H5 Page Data Modeling for Efficient Multi‑Platform Rendering

This article details how JD's MPM visual H5 page builder tackles complex data‑request challenges by introducing a unified data model, request aggregation, and three‑end rendering support, offering a scalable solution that improves performance, maintainability, and developer experience across web, app, and server‑side rendering.

Data ModelingH5MPM
0 likes · 23 min read
How MPM Revolutionizes H5 Page Data Modeling for Efficient Multi‑Platform Rendering
WecTeam
WecTeam
Apr 7, 2020 · Frontend Development

Building a Cross‑Platform Desktop IDE with Electron: Architecture & Optimization

This article outlines how to create a cross‑platform desktop IDE using Electron, covering its architecture, development workflow with React‑TypeScript, code examples, performance and size optimizations, and future plans for modularizing core capabilities.

Desktop DevelopmentElectronPerformance optimization
0 likes · 14 min read
Building a Cross‑Platform Desktop IDE with Electron: Architecture & Optimization
WecTeam
WecTeam
Apr 2, 2020 · Frontend Development

How to Optimize WeChat Mini Program Performance: Data, Components, and SASS Tips

This article explains how to keep WeChat mini‑programs fast and small by wisely managing the Page data object, using customData or pureData, choosing proper component communication methods, limiting SASS nesting, and handling templates, imports, and main‑package resources.

Performance optimizationSassWeChat mini-program
0 likes · 15 min read
How to Optimize WeChat Mini Program Performance: Data, Components, and SASS Tips
WecTeam
WecTeam
Mar 26, 2020 · Frontend Development

Boost WeChat Mini Program Performance: Proven Strategies & Metrics

This article details comprehensive techniques for optimizing the performance of WeChat Mini Programs, covering metrics definition, Taro framework usage, code and asset reduction, rendering improvements, memory management, and real‑world results from the 京喜 homepage, providing actionable guidance for developers.

Code SplittingPerformance optimizationTaro
0 likes · 39 min read
Boost WeChat Mini Program Performance: Proven Strategies & Metrics
WecTeam
WecTeam
Feb 26, 2020 · Frontend Development

Unveiling MPM PageData: Architecture and Multi‑Platform Rendering

This article explains how MPM's PageData serves as the core JSON abstraction that links the visual editor with various rendering engines, detailing its structure, generation process, and parsing workflows for static H5, direct H5, and mini‑program platforms.

MPMNode.jsPageData
0 likes · 22 min read
Unveiling MPM PageData: Architecture and Multi‑Platform Rendering
WecTeam
WecTeam
Feb 12, 2020 · Frontend Development

Halve Shopping Cart Load Time with Auto Paging, Scroll Fixes, and Caching

By combining automatic pagination, removal of heavy scroll-view components, strategic data preloading, caching, and backend logic offloading, the JD mini‑program shopping cart page reduced first‑screen render time by over 50%, lowered CPU and memory usage, and delivered a smoother user experience across devices.

Cachingautomatic paginationbackend logic offload
0 likes · 18 min read
Halve Shopping Cart Load Time with Auto Paging, Scroll Fixes, and Caching
WecTeam
WecTeam
Jan 17, 2020 · Frontend Development

Weekly Frontend Highlights: Visual Builder, Image Filters, Vue vs React, ES2020

This week’s Front‑End roundup covers a visual page‑builder design, Canvas‑based image filters, a Vue vs React comparison, a 2019 technology review, Airbnb’s large‑scale GraphQL migration, and the latest ES2020 JavaScript features, each with concise insights and illustrative images.

ES2020GraphQLJavaScript
0 likes · 4 min read
Weekly Frontend Highlights: Visual Builder, Image Filters, Vue vs React, ES2020